The classical probe dynamics of the eleven-dimensional massless superparticles in the background geometry produced by N source M-momenta is investigated in the framework of N-sector DLCQ supergravity. We expand the probe action up to the two fermion terms and find that the fermionic contributions are the spin-orbit couplings, which precisely agree with the matrix theory calculations. We comment on the lack of non-perturbative corrections in the one-loop matrix quantum mechanics effective action and its compatibility with the supergravity analysis.
